Spin Finishes

Spin finishes are formulations of lubricants, emulsifiers and antistatic agents. After the extrusion of man-made fibres they are applied undiluted or as an emulsion to the fibres or filaments in order to enable a trouble-free manufacturing process.

Staple fibre

Zschimmer & Schwarz offers a range of various spin finishes for the production of staple fibres for technical and hygienic nonwovens. Additionally, the field of fibre-fill production, for example for bedding, furniture and warm clothing, is ideally covered, as is the production of short-cut fibres. The extensive product portfolio is rounded off by finishes for subsequent application to fibres.

  • Needle Punch:Staple fibres produced from PP (Polypropylene) or PES (Polyester) can be processed into needle punched nonwovens, among other things.
  • Hydroentanglement:The water-jet process, also known as hydro entanglement, spunlace or hydro-jet, is a mechanical binding process in which the fibres or filaments are entangled by means of high-pressure water jets instead of, for example, steel needles (as in the case of needle-punched nonwovens).
  • Thermobonded:Thermobonded staple fibre nonwovens are frequently used in the hygiene sector, where they are mostly known as the top sheet (uppermost covering layer in a diaper) or as the ADL (acquisition distribution layer inside the diaper).
  • Fibre-Fill:During the production of PES fibre-fill, the main focus is on the specific feel and bulk volume.
  • Yarn Application:Textile yarns made of PES staple fibres can be used for cotton- and wool-type fabrics, additionally PAN fibres also being frequently used.
  • Short-Cut Fibre:Short-cut fibres have a length of just a few millimetres, no crimping and are mainly produced from PP and PES.
  • Cigarette Filter Tow:The tow for cigarette filters is manufactured from cellulose acetate (CA) or polypropylene (PP).
  • Glass Fibre:Glass fibres are used for the production of yarns and tow, or as short-cut fibres.

Finishes

Finishes are used for the treatment of nonwovens – whether spun-bonded or carded nonwovens – mostly made of PP, PES, PE or Bico. In addition to hydrophilic finishes, Zschimmer & Schwarz offers hydrophobing agents for the treatment of carded nonwovens.

Nonwoven
  • Nonwoven:In modern baby diapers, fem care and incontinence products, various spun-bonded and staple fibre nonwovens are used, each of which must fulfil different functions.

Coning Oils

The demand for textured yarns is constantly growing. They are used in the clothing industry and in a multitude of other applications.

Textured Yarn
  • Textured Yarn:After texturing, coning oils are usually applied to the yarn in order to support the subsequent downstream processes – for example weaving, warping or knitting – in the best possible way.

Antistatic agents
  • Antistatic Agents:Antistatic agents are used to reduce electrostatic charges of the fibres and filaments caused by friction.
Defoamers
  • Defoamers:Defoamers are needed to prevent or destroy foam in aqueous processes.
Cleaning agents
  • Cleaning Agents:Detergents are used in pure or diluted form to remove deposits from godets, heaters and yarn feeders.
